The university is located in Cotabato City, Philippines, serving students from Central Mindanao and neighboring regions.
Address: Notre Dame Avenue, Cotabato City, Philippines.
Phone Number: +63 64 421 3054.
Email Address: info@ndu.edu.ph.

School Facts
| Item | Details |
|---|---|
| Founding Year | 1950 |
| Institution Type | Private Catholic University |
| Motto | Truth, Knowledge, and Service |
| Location | Cotabato City, Philippines |
| Academic Calendar | Semester System |
| Language of Instruction | English |
| Religious Affiliation | Roman Catholic |
| Accreditation | CHED Recognized |

Notre Dame University Cotabato Admissions
GPA Range and SAT / ACT Range
Admissions are primarily based on high school academic records, institutional entrance examinations, and program prerequisites. International standardized tests such as SAT or ACT are generally not required, with GPA equivalency assessed for international applicants.

Notre Dame University Cotabato Application Requirements
Applicants are required to submit a completed application form, official high school or collegiate transcripts, certificates of graduation, and valid identification documents. Entrance examinations and interviews may be conducted depending on the academic program. International applicants must provide authenticated academic credentials and proof of English language proficiency. Student Profile and Demographics
Student Demographics
The student population demonstrates balanced gender representation, with most students between 18 and 25 years old. Ethnic composition reflects the multicultural character of Central Mindanao, including Christian, Muslim, and indigenous backgrounds.
Low-Income Students / Students with Disabilities
A significant portion of students come from low- to middle-income households. Financial aid, installment payment plans, counseling services, and basic accessibility accommodations support students with disabilities and economic challenges.
